The Swedish Pharmacy Landscape: Apotek
In Sweden, drug stores are called apotek. For a long time, the pharmaceutical market was a state monopoly, however it has given that been deregulated. Today, while you will still see the traditional state-owned chain Apoteket AB, you will also experience numerous personal international and domestic chains such as Apotek Hjärtat, Kronans Apotek, and LloydsApotek.
Regardless of the existence of personal companies, guidelines remain stringent. Pharmacies are places of expert medical advice, and pharmacists (apotekare or receptarie) are highly trained to assist consumers towards the proper treatments.

Prescription-Only Pain Medication
For moderate-to-severe pain-- such as post-surgical recovery, extreme injury, or chronic conditions-- pain medication need to be prescribed by a licensed doctor (läkare).
Sweden maintains a rigorous prescription policy, especially regarding opioids and regulated substances, to combat prospective abuse and dependency.
Common Categories Requiring a Prescription:
- Stronger NSAIDs: High-dose formulations of ibuprofen, diclofenac, or naproxen.
- Weak Opioids: Combinations including codeine or tramadol.
- Strong Opioids: Morphine, oxycodone, fentanyl, and buprenorphine.
- Nerve Pain Medications: Gabapentin or pregabalin, often prescribed for neuropathic pain.

3. Are digital prescriptions used in Sweden?
Yes. Essentially all prescriptions in Sweden are digital (e-Köp smärtstillande medel utan recept Sverige). When a medical professional recommends medication, it is logged into a national database. You simply go to any pharmacy, show your ID, and the pharmacist can access your prescription.
4. What should I do if I need medical suggestions beyond drug store hours?
If you require urgent medical advice or need to know where to get proper pain relief when routine centers are closed, you can call 1177 (Vårdguiden). This is Sweden's main healthcare recommendations line, staffed by professional nurses who speak English and can guide you on whether you need an emergency room or an out-of-hours clinic.
5. Can I buy strong pain relievers like codeine or tramadol nonprescription?
No. All opioid-based medications and strong analgesics strictly need a prescription examined and licensed by a certified doctor practicing within or recognized by the Swedish health care system.
